Description

The Change Order Construction Form Template with Time is a legal document designed to modify an existing construction contract between parties, typically the owner and contractor. This form allows for adjustments in project completion dates, payment modifications, and descriptions of changes in the work scope. Key features include spaces for entering additional terms, dates, and financial adjustments, ensuring all parties agree in writing. Users can fill in specific details such as the project address, costs associated with changes, and acceptance signatures from relevant parties. To fill out a change order construction form template with time, start by clearly entering the project details, including the project name, location, and date. Next, specify the changes being requested, detailing the original scope and the new modifications. Ensure you include the impact on the project timeline, outlining any additional time required for completion. Finally, gather the necessary signatures to authorize the changes, which helps maintain clear communication among all parties involved.

Change orders typically consist of three parts: the project information, the changes to the contract, and the change in cost and time for performance. Project information includes the project name and the owner's and contractor's information.

Classic examples of change orders include the owner's desire to move the location of a wall to accommodate some other design element, adding a window where there was none in the original plans, or changing the finish of the floors from tile to terrazzo.
